PAY OF SOLDIERS AND SAILORS

100 PER GENT. INCREASE URGED. London, October 10. A joint committee of trade unions and members of Parliament has urged Mr. Lloyd Gcorgo immediately to increase the pay of soldiers and sallow to 100 per cent., with increases lor: all ranks below officers. , , Mr. Lloyd George pointed out that what had already been dono had tost between lilt/and sixty millions. He sympathised with the objects of the deputation, and said ho would refer the matter back to Sir Edward Carson's Cabinet Conunittee.-Aus-N.Z. Cable Assn.-Kcuter.
